The Exfoliating Scrub market is a subset of the larger Skin Care Products industry. Exfoliating Scrubs are used to remove dead skin cells from the surface of the skin, leaving it feeling smoother and softer. These products are typically formulated with natural ingredients such as sugar, salt, and ground nut shells, as well as chemical exfoliants like alpha hydroxy acids. Exfoliating Scrubs are often used in combination with other skin care products, such as cleansers and moisturizers, to create a complete skin care regimen.
Exfoliating Scrubs are popular among consumers due to their ability to improve the appearance of skin, as well as their convenience and affordability. They are available in a variety of forms, including gels, creams, and oils, and can be used on all skin types.
